It is exactly a month since we completed our radiation and chemo. The waka has launched again into the unknown waters of the lung cancer journey
So a great Valentine days reward when we attended the Whangarei Oncology unit and we were able to proceed with Immunotherapy course . Oncologist was comfortable that no new disease evident and likely some improvement in scan. So we proceeded for a 1 hour infusion, and if no significant side effects, a regular fortnightly schedule in Whangarei. The oncologist mentioned 2 years maintenance all things proceeding smoothly.
I have been lucky enough to be afforded compassionate access funding which appears to be a significant financial benefit. We would be unable to personally meet the cost without significant re arrangement of our lives. We feel so privileged .
We explored the Quarry gardens which we had not explored before . If you have not been to visit I would certainly recommend taking the time. We only saw a portion of an extensive garden. An amazing vision of a man who saw this old unused Quarry and saw what it could become .
